The Theta II GDI Engine: Common Issues & Solutions
The Hyundai/Kia Theta II GDI engine, a frequently used powerplant, has experienced several challenges since its introduction . A notable concern is the possibility of piston ring breakdown , often leading to excessive oil usage . This malfunction is frequently linked to insufficient piston ring coating , resulting in increased cylinder degradation. Repairs often involve a ring piston replacement, and sometimes a full engine overhaul . Additionally, some versions have exhibited a inclination towards direct injection sprayer clogging , which can cause misfires and a reduction in gasoline mileage. Cleaning the sprayers or, in extreme cases, replacement, is the recommended method . Finally, infrequent reports of timing chain guide breakdown exist, requiring replacement to preclude engine harm .
Hyundai Inline-Four Motors : Reliability and Performance Advice
Kia’s widely-used 4-cylinder powerplants, particularly the Theta II and Nu series, generally offer good dependability when correctly maintained . Nevertheless , early versions of the Theta II had issues with engine connecting rod failures , a problem that Kia has significantly addressed with revisions . For tuners desiring improved output, these powerplants respond well to simple adjustments, such as upgraded intake systems and exhaust systems . Remember that extreme alterations can affect long-term durability and void warranty , so continue with care . Regular lubrication using the specified thickness of oil is imperative for peak motor condition .
